## Service Account: reminder-runner

Owner: Platform team at Bristlecone Health Systems.

Purpose: nightly job that sends appointment reminders for the Larkfield Clinic scheduler. Runs at 02:00 local, retries twice, then pages on-call.

Scope: read-only on appointments, send-only on the Chirp notification service. No patient record access.

Rotation: quarterly. If reminders stop, check job logs first, then credential validity. The key currently in use is shown below.

app token of faduf-fahap = qvz11-oVDfodQjTcO

Ticket: Transcode node rollout blocked — signature check failed. The Grindlemere transcoding farm rejected build 4.9.1 on all ingest nodes; verifier reports mismatch against the registry manifest. Root cause: CI signed with the deprecated Q2 key after the rotation. Fix: rebuild from the release tag and re-sign with the active key. No bad artifacts reached production; nodes held the prior build. For reference at sync, the active signing key is below.

deploy key for kahof-kadup: bky19_YDnVAD7xLc2m2mMUEyR

**09:41 — Pool exhaustion on the LedgerNest primary**

So here's where it got fun: the Quillbase connection pool was capped at 40, but a retry loop in the billing worker grabbed connections without releasing on timeout. Within six minutes every slot was held by zombie sessions, and auth queries started queueing — which is why the security alerts fired before the ops ones did. We bumped the idle reaper, patched the release path, and redeployed. The remediated build's token is recorded below.

session token of kahag-bawip = htk6_729d08

# Break-Glass: CompactKite Log Compaction

Hey reviewer — if compaction on the Ferrow message queue wedges and on-call can't reach the admin plane, break-glass applies. Grab the emergency operator role, pause compaction on the stuck partition, and file an incident note within an hour. Unsealing the emergency credential bundle requires the recovery passphrase shown directly below.

unlock words, kajog-bahif: wendor-praael-ralys-julvan-kasath-kelys-wenmir-wenius-julax